Learning independence with the right support
As teens begin to take on more responsibility, having the right tools in place makes all the difference.
Our Teen Checking account is designed specifically for members ages 13 to 17, giving them access to digital banking tools, financial education opportunities, and even incentives tied to their achievements.
It is a practical way for teens to learn how to manage money in real life while still having guidance and support along the way.
